The biblical context here aligns with the consistent theme throughout Scripture that God is holy and calls His people to be holy (<a href="/leviticus/19-2.htm">Leviticus 19:2</a>). The call to hate evil is echoed in <a href="/proverbs/8-13.htm">Proverbs 8:13</a>, where the fear of the Lord is described as hating evil. This reflects a deep-seated aversion to sin and unrighteousness, which is a natural response for those who are in a covenant relationship with God. The cultural context of ancient Israel was one where idolatry and moral corruption were prevalent, making this exhortation particularly relevant. The term "saints" refers to those set apart for God, His faithful followers. In the historical context of Israel, this preservation was often seen in God's deliverance from physical enemies, but it also points to a deeper spiritual safeguarding. Theologically, this preservation is linked to the doctrine of perseverance, where God sustains the faith of His people. <a href="/psalms/121-7.htm">Psalm 121:7-8</a> similarly speaks of God keeping the soul of the believer. The "hand of the wicked" symbolizes the power and influence of evil forces, whether human or spiritual. Throughout biblical history, God repeatedly delivered Israel from their enemies, as seen in the Exodus from Egypt and the victories in the Promised Land. This deliverance is a type of the ultimate deliverance through Jesus Christ, who saves believers from sin and death (<a href="/colossians/1-13.htm">Colossians 1:13</a>). This practical test of true religion can never be obsolete. Love of God implies the hatred of all He hates. A heathen writer has expressed this in a striking way. Philosophy, holding a dialogue with Lucian, is made to say, "To love and to hate, they say, spring from the same source." To which he replies, "That, O Philosophy, should be best known to you. God hates evil (<a href="/psalms/45-7.htm">Psalm 45:7</a>); evil will separate them from God, evil will be their destruction. Therefore let them hate and abhor it. It is indifference to evil, that, more than anything else, lays men open to the assaults of Satan. <span class="cmt_word">He preserveth the souls of his saints</span>.
